[GHA] Debug release vscode extension workflow

This commit is contained in:
aboyko
2024-05-22 22:28:02 -04:00
parent d0bd7e4d5b
commit a6743abc2f
2 changed files with 5 additions and 1 deletions

View File

@@ -37,10 +37,14 @@ else
npm run vsce-package
fi
echo "Finished Building"
# for release build we don't add version-qualifier to package.json
# So we must instead rename the file ourself to add a qualifier
if [ "$dist_type" == release ]; then
vsix_file=`ls *.vsix`
echo "Determining latest tag..."
echo "Current Folder: `pwd`"
release_name=`git tag --points-at HEAD | grep ${extension_id}`
echo "release_name=$release_name"
if [ -z "$release_name" ]; then

View File

@@ -1,7 +1,7 @@
name: Build VSCode Extension
on:
workflow_call:
workflow_dispatch:
inputs:
extension-name:
description: name of the extension, e.g. vscode-spring-cli